The leading European trade fair for digital health, DMEA, is set to move its venue from Berlin to Munich beginning in April 2027. This strategic relocation was jointly announced by the German Association for Health IT (bvitg) and Messe München, signaling a new phase for the event as it aims to expand its international reach and influence.
Previously hosted in Berlin for several years, the DMEA has established itself as a central platform for digital health innovations, drawing participants from across the healthcare sector including technology providers, healthcare professionals, researchers, and policymakers. According to the organizers, the decision to move to Munich was driven by the increasing scale and internationalization of the event, necessitating a venue with greater capacity and advanced infrastructure.
The upcoming DMEA is scheduled to take place from April 13 to 15, 2027 at the Messe München exhibition center. The new location is expected to provide additional space for exhibitors and attendees, as well as opportunities to introduce new event and congress formats that cater to a growing and diverse audience. Organizers emphasize that Munich's well-developed exhibition and conference facilities, alongside its excellent international connectivity, make it an ideal venue for the evolving needs of the digital health industry.
Munich is widely recognized as a major hub for technology and healthcare in Europe. The city is home to a dense network of hospitals, research institutions, universities, medical technology companies, and startups. The proximity to these key players is expected to enrich the DMEA program, facilitating greater collaboration between academia, industry, and healthcare providers. Despite the relocation, the event's focus on fostering connections between politics, industry, research, and end users will remain unchanged, ensuring that the congress continues to serve as a crucial meeting point for the digital health sector.
The venue shift also reflects the rapid development of the DMEA in recent years, as it has transitioned from a primarily national conference to a leading European gathering for digital healthcare innovation. Organizers believe that Munich's capabilities will support further growth and reinforce the event's role as a central marketplace for digital health solutions, technologies, and best practices.
With the departure of DMEA from Berlin, Messe Berlin and the industry association Bitkom have announced plans to launch a new event, the Smart Health Conference, in 2027. Scheduled for the same timeframe traditionally occupied by the DMEA, this new conference aims to establish itself as another internationally oriented platform for digital health stakeholders in the German capital. The Smart Health Conference is expected to continue addressing key topics in digital health, ensuring that Berlin remains a significant location for industry dialogue and innovation.
